You will probably want to get introduced to your ideas/concepts by looking at some general reference works (dictionaries and encyclopedias). There you will find key terms (academic in nature) that you can use to improve your research in the library catalog. After consulting some general reference works, you may want to turn to the area of history and culture. For those ideas you will want to turn to monographs (books about single subjects) or to journal articles.
